Current BTC Price Situation: Where Are We Now?

As of January 24, 2026, Bitcoin is trading at $89,788.41, sitting below its crucial 20-day moving average of $92,266.59. The price finds itself in the lower half of the Bollinger Band, with immediate resistance at the middle band (coinciding with the 20-day MA) and support at $87,315.08 from the lower band.

Technical Analysis: The Make-or-Break Levels

The technical picture presents both challenges and opportunities for Bitcoin bulls:

Indicator Value Significance
20-Day Moving Average $92,266.59 Key resistance level
Bollinger Middle Band $92,266.59 Converging resistance
MACD Histogram +836.76 Potential bullish momentum

The MACD indicator shows an interesting divergence - while the MACD line (-646.47) remains below the signal line (-1,483.23), the positive histogram suggests some underlying buying pressure might be building. This creates what technical analysts call a "hidden bullish" setup where price action looks weak but momentum indicators tell a different story.

Key Factors Influencing Bitcoin's Price Movement

Institutional Developments

The institutional landscape continues to evolve in fascinating ways. MicroStrategy's Michael Saylor now positions the company as "Bitcoin's central bank proxy," having raised $44 billion in predominantly equity-based capital over 18 months to funnel into Bitcoin. Meanwhile, Bitwise Asset Management's new Proficio Currency Debasement ETF (BPRO) combines BTC with gold, silver, and mining equities - a structural acknowledgment of cryptocurrency's role in hard-asset allocation.

Regulatory News

Kansas lawmakers are advancing Senate Bill 352, which WOULD create a state-managed bitcoin reserve uniquely capitalized through unclaimed property mechanisms. This clever approach sidesteps political controversy by avoiding taxpayer-funded crypto acquisitions while potentially giving Kansas exposure to Bitcoin's upside.

Security Incidents

The $48 million Bitcoin loss by South Korean prosecutors highlights persistent vulnerabilities in institutional crypto custody. The breach, apparently resulting from a phishing attack that compromised passwords and private keys stored on USB drives, serves as a cautionary tale about security practices in the institutional space.
